Click here to expand contentClick here to collapse content  Who are you?

The Internet Strategies Group was founded in 2006 by Don Philabaum who also founded IAC a world leader in providing online communities to organizations worldwide. Don has written three books, “Create a NET-Centered College Campus”, “Alumni Web Strategies, 101 Strategies to build community online” and “Create a NET-Centered Alumni Office” He also created www.wiredcommunities.com to recognize industry leaders for leading their organizations with innovative Internet strategies. Don has assembled a group of industry leaders who participate in Webinars, podcasts, articles, reports and whitepapers.
